Abstract

The rapid development of digital technology has encouraged banking institutions to continuously innovate in improving the quality of customer services. One of these innovations is the use of webforms as a digital service medium that facilitates administrative processes and communication between customers and customer service officers, making them faster, more practical, and more efficient. This study aims to determine the effect of webform utilization on the effectiveness of customer service performance.This study employed a quantitative approach with a descriptive research design. The population consisted of all customer service officers who use webforms in serving customers at Bank Syariah Indonesia (BSI) KC Sudirman Jember. The sample was selected using a purposive sampling technique, focusing on customer service officers who actively utilize webforms in their daily operational activities. Data were collected through observation, documentation, and literature review. The data sources comprised primary data obtained from observations of customer service activities and secondary data derived from company documents, internal reports, and relevant literature. Data analysis was conducted using descriptive quantitative methods by comparing service conditions before and after the implementation of webforms. The results indicate that the use of webforms at Bank Syariah Indonesia KC Sudirman Jember significantly assists customer service officers in providing services to customers. The implementation of webforms accelerates data entry processes, improves service efficiency, and reduces customer waiting times. However, webforms still have limitations because certain services require customers to visit the bank directly for verification and transaction processes, making the system less practical in some cases.
